West Ham new boy Hitzlsperger handed Germany captaincy

Germany coach Joachim Low has welcomed back West Ham United signing Thomas Hitzlsperger to his squad.

Hitzlsperger will captain Germany in Wednesday night's international friendly away to Denmark.

The 28-year-old has been in fantastic form for the club this summer, having only missed out on the 2010 FIFA World Cup because of a lack of match action with his previous club S.S. Lazio. Hitzlsperger has 51 caps and six goals for his country, having played at the 2006 World Cup finals on home soil.

"Thomas is an experienced player, he has been around for a long time and has the leadership abilities," said Low.
